摘 要:随着中国经济由高速增长阶段转向高质量发展阶段,全社会对电力的依赖程度越来越高,广大用户对供电可靠性提出了更高的要求。在分析复杂配电网网络结构的基础上,提出了一种将含有分支馈线的复杂配电网转化为典型接线模型的方法;在详细分析系统各供电可靠性指标的基础上,提出了一种基于典型接线模式的供电可靠性算法,并依托某城区配电网模型进行了仿真验证,仿真结果表明该算法的有效性。As the economy in China shifts from a high-speed growth stage to a high-quality development stage,the whole society is increasingly dependent on electricity,and users have put forward higher requirements for power supply reliability.Based on the analysis of the network connection of complex distribution network,a simplified method for transforming a complex distribution network with branch feeders into a typical wiring model is proposed.Based on a detailed analysis of the reliability indicators of the system,a power supply reliability algorithm based on typical wiring modes is proposed.And the simulation verification is carried out based on the distribution network model of an urban area.Simulation results show the effectiveness of the proposed algorithm.
